In a landscape marked by rapid technological evolution, the North America 4 Inches Semi-Insulating Silicon Carbide Wafer Market is poised for transformative changes, with a projected compound annual growth rate (CAGR) of 7.24%. This growth trajectory indicates a market size of USD 777 million by 2035. The north america 4 inches semi-insulating silicon carbide wafer market industry trends reflect a significant shift in consumer demand, particularly in power electronics and automotive sectors as electric vehicles gain traction. This evolution underscores the pressing need for innovation in semiconductor technology.

The current state of the North American silicon carbide wafer market highlights robust competition among key industry players. Noteworthy contributors include key industry participants such as Wolfspeed (US), which leads in wide-bandgap technology; Cree, Inc. (US), known for its advancements in efficient power devices; and II-VI Incorporated (US), focusing on high-performance materials. Other significant players include Rohm Semiconductor (US) and General Electric (US), which are continually investing in next-generation technologies to enhance market competitiveness. The collaboration among these companies signifies a strong commitment to driving change and meeting evolving customer needs.

A careful analysis of market drivers reveals several compelling factors behind the industry's rapid expansion. The accelerating electric vehicle market serves as a primary catalyst, as these vehicles necessitate superior semiconductor performance for efficient operation. Additionally, advancements in silicon carbide manufacturing processes are enhancing wafer quality while reducing costs, making them more appealing for broader applications. However, high initial investments and competition from traditional silicon solutions present challenges that companies must navigate. As the demand for renewable energy sources grows, the semiconductor sector is experiencing heightened pressures to innovate and adapt.

Regionally, the United States dominates the market, fueled by increasing applications in the power electronics sector and automotive industry. Canada, on the contrary, is rapidly emerging as a vibrant market segment, driven by growing investments in clean energy technologies. These regional dynamics highlight the varying growth trajectories in North America, with each market offering distinct opportunities for innovation and expansion.
